Property Listings — Ruther Glen, VA

As of Oct '25, Realtor.com reports that the median days on market for a home in Ruther Glen, VA is 35. This is a decrease of -9.0% from last year, suggesting that homes are sitting on the market shorter than last year. The percentage of listed homes with a reduced price is 23.0%, representing a small inventory and little supply pressure on home prices.

Demographics — Ruther Glen, VA

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Ruther Glen, VA has a population of 17,900, which has increased by 9.9% over the past 5 years. Ruther Glen, VA is a moderately popular place for families, as children make up 25.0% of the population. The area has a poorly educated workforce, with 23.9% of adult residents holding a bachelor’s degree or higher. There are some residents working remotely, with 10.0% reporting working from home.

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Ruther Glen, VA is a predominantly white area, with 58.1% of the population identifying as white. The white population has shrunk by 11.6% in the last 5 years. The second most common race or ethnicity in Ruther Glen, VA is black, making up 27.8% of the population. Foreign-born residents account for 5.3% of the population in Ruther Glen, VA, and this percentage has increased by 120.8% as of the ACS Survey 5 years prior, suggesting more immigrants are calling the area home.

Mortgage and Risk — Ruther Glen, VA

According to HUD data as of 2023, there were 642 mortgage originations in Ruther Glen, VA, of which 54.0% of loans were conventional mortgages. The average loan-to-value was 71.0%, with 48.0% above 90% LTV (very high). This implies large mortgage risk in Ruther Glen, VA. Investor activity is low, as 1.0% of loans were by investors. 12.0% of loans were cash-out refinances, suggesting many homeowners are tapping equity.
